Summary: SOURCES target property (get_property()) has very
inconsistent result - wildly differing path specifications
Description:
The appended sample yields the following output:
[amoh at lxamoh build]$ cmake ..
tgt_sources
main.cpp;[TEST_ROOT]/get_property_sources_broken_paths/test.rc;blubb.tas
-- Configuring done
CMake Error at CMakeLists.txt:17 (add_library):
Cannot find source file:
blubb.tas
Tried extensions .c .C .c++ .cc .cpp .cxx .m .M .mm .h .hh .h++ .hm .hpp
.hxx .in .txx
-- Build files have been written to:
[TEST_ROOT]/get_property_sources_broken_paths/build
Note the very inconsistent items in the tgt_sources line shown above:
For (I assume) all language-related files a project-*relative* path will be
preserved, whereas for *existing* foreign-language files the *absolute* path to
the project-contained file (due to the result returned by the existence check?)
will be delivered, plus for *non-existing* foreign-language files the *relative*
path will be returned.
Whoa.
Since AFAIK it is recommended practice to add all files within a project to the
target (well, at least *.c* and *.h*, maybe NOT *.rc* and other more foreign
files?), this inconsistency is an annoying PROBLEM if detected, and a very
annoying BUG if undetected.

Steps to Reproduce:
cmake_minimum_required(VERSION 2.6)
project(get_property_sources_broken_paths)
file(WRITE main.cpp "
int main()
{
#include \"get_property_sources_broken_paths.h\"
return 0;
}
")
file(WRITE test.rc "")
#add_executable(get_property_sources_broken_paths main.cpp test.rc blubb.tas)
add_library(get_property_sources_broken_paths SHARED main.cpp test.rc blubb.tas)
get_property(tgt_sources TARGET get_property_sources_broken_paths PROPERTY
SOURCES)
message("tgt_sources ${tgt_sources}")
